Runbook fragment — SDK parity release (weekly eng sync). The Kestrel JavaScript and Swift SDKs must ship the batching API together this cycle; parity checks run in the Larkfield CI matrix and both must be green before tagging. Any method present in one SDK and missing in the other blocks the release. Once parity passes, sign both packages with the key below.

deploy key for kagup-bawig: bky9_ZMq28eTw9

Runbook: SplitDeck assignment service rollout

Before promoting a SplitDeck release, drain the assignment cache on both Harrowfield clusters, then verify that bucket hashes are stable by replaying the golden cohort file. Mismatched assignments indicate a salt drift; halt the rollout and page the experimentation on-call. Once the replay passes, record the promotion in the release ledger. The candidate build you are promoting is identified by the token below.

pipeline stamp: htk4_66df

**Release checklist — Prosceniq seat-map renderer SDK, plugin compatibility pass**

Plugin authors: before publishing against this release, confirm your overlay layers respect the new z-index contract and that custom seat icons declare explicit bounds. Renderers will clip undeclared geometry starting this version. Run the bundled compatibility suite and note any skipped cases in your manifest. The SDK build token for this release appears directly below.

session token of kagup-hahaf = htk3_2b8

Ticket: Config drift on the old Hopperline job queue boxes. While prepping the cutover to Stilt, we found the three workers in the Marrowdale rack have diverged — different visibility timeouts, different retry caps, nobody knows why. Before we freeze for release, we should bless one canonical set and stamp it everywhere. Here's what we're proposing as the baseline.

settings of fahag-haduf:
[ulaox]
port = 8443
region = south-2
host = ulaox.lumiccorp.internal
timeout_ms = 500
retries = 8